public void KonwejsaJsonTest() { konwerter = new KonwersjaJson(); obslugaDanych.WriteToFile(sciezka, konwerter); obslugaDanych.ReadFromFile(sciezka, konwerter); Assert.AreEqual(daneOryginalne, obslugaDanych.WyswietlDaneRepozytorium()); }
static void Main(string[] args) { DaneRepozytorium daneRepozytorium = new DaneRepozytorium(); ObslugaDanych obslugaDanych = new ObslugaDanych(daneRepozytorium); IKonwersjaDanych konwerter; konwerter = new KonwersjaJson(); obslugaDanych.WriteToFile("data.json", konwerter); obslugaDanych.ReadFromFile("data.json", konwerter); Console.Write(obslugaDanych.WyswietlDaneRepozytorium()); konwerter = new KonwersjaWlasna(); obslugaDanych.WriteToFile("data.txt", konwerter); obslugaDanych.ReadFromFile("data.txt", konwerter); Console.Write(obslugaDanych.WyswietlDaneRepozytorium()); Console.ReadKey(); }